Evolution of LASIK Modern Technology


Throughout the years, LASIK technology has actually gone through substantial innovations, reinventing the line of vision correction. The development of LASIK technology has actually been marked by continuous renovations in precision and security. Originally, LASIK treatments relied on a microkeratome, a blade-based tool, to produce the corneal flap. Nonetheless, with technical progression, the femtosecond laser was presented, supplying a bladeless and extra specific technique of flap production. In addition, the advancement of wavefront modern technology enabled tailored treatments based upon the special qualities of each person's eyes. By mapping the eye's imperfections with amazing information, wavefront-guided LASIK procedures might attend to higher-order aberrations, bring about improved visual acuity and reduced glow or halos post-surgery. In essence, the evolution of LASIK innovation has led the way for safer, more accurate, and personalized treatments, inevitably enhancing person outcomes and complete satisfaction.

Boosted Precaution


In making certain optimal end results for LASIK people, the combination of enhanced precaution plays a crucial function. With innovations in innovation, LASIK treatments have ended up being even more secure. One key safety measure is the use of sophisticated eye-tracking systems during the surgical treatment. These systems constantly monitor the position of your eye, readjusting the laser in real-time to represent any uncontrolled motions, ensuring specific treatment delivery. Furthermore, the unification of corneal thickness mapping technology improves safety and security by supplying detailed details about the density of your cornea. This data is important in figuring out the quantity of corneal tissue to be removed during the procedure, decreasing the risk of issues such as ectasia. Additionally, the implementation of advanced sanitation techniques and strict procedures in LASIK centers decreases the risk of infections post-surgery. By sticking to strict safety requirements and using cutting-edge technology, LASIK surgeons can provide patients a higher level of safety and assurance throughout the procedure.
